This appears to be a rebranded version of Astor’s Visible Card Frame though the years are out. I’m guessing that Astor made them before 2008, as it is hard to believe that Wild Magic created this themselves as plastic was not their specialty.

This frame is a version of The Enchanted Card Slide originally invented by Professor Nishan Andounian and sold and marketed c. 1929 by Joe Berg at Joe’s Princess Magic Shop in Chicago.  The best version comes from Eddy Taytelbaum as can be seen here.

Effect: A card is selected and returned to the deck by an audience member. The deck is shuffled and spread on the table. The performer brings out a small black frame and explains he is going to “scoop” the chosen card out of the deck.

The magician makes a sweeping motion just above the spread of cards and a card magically appears in the frame. But it’s not the chosen card! Performer asks for the chosen card to be named.

The magician tips out the “wrong” card from the frame but when it lands on the table it is discovered to be the selected card!
